    Never disappoints. I make the One hour pilgrimage two or three times per year. And if I'm ever driving past fall River I stop. I always order three with everything, mustard, Coney sauce and onions. I could easily eat six. This place has been here since 1920 so you know they know what they're doing. It's a tiny little place that makes delicious food. I've never tried anything else on the menu because I love the hotdog so much. Maybe my next pilgrimage I'll try something else. Thank you Nick's for making my life better.

    I came to Nick's Coney Island Hot Dogs all the way from Connecticut. After spending a few hours in freezing weather wandering around the battleships of nearby Battleship Cove, the only thing on my mind was a hot dog with mustard at Nick's. And it didn't dissapoint. With mustard and chile in bountiful portions on top of the hot dog, you have a beautiful mixture of flavors hitting your tongue at the same time. It's definitely old school in Nick's and so much more enjoyable than a bland impersonal lunch at some fast food chain. If you like Portuguese sausages, you can get a chorizo at Nicks that is just fabulous. After polishing off your lunch, walk across the street to the Terminal Bakery and have an apple cake or Portugese sweet bread and your day is complete. By the way, a blissful hot dog at Nicks costs $1.26!
